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54 7408922 69 7543022031 698
0953 168463 047
0953 168463 047
4046923660 310 061215687 959 2746
All about undefined
Interested in learning more?
0953 168463 047
4046923660 310 061215687 959 2746
See more
5158 6601845542 51876769
17238 56842 9823709797 6179 816759
See more
51700501215 951
07 93289255 333
See more